At 14:46 02/08/00 -0700, Lyle Scheer wrote:
The UPS software should shut down the RaQ 3 and then the main power on the
UPS when the battery reaches less than 20%, and should restart when power is
restored. If this does not happen you should work with support.
I tested this some time ago. the RaQ3 shuts down and waits for a reboot
operation. BUT of the power returns to the UPS there is now way for the
RaQ3 to reboot ?? un less you power cycle it.
At 20% battery yes the RaQ3 does a shut down Now its in a shut down state
and the battery is at 10% but the UPS is still going. so there is still
mains power to the RaQ3 in its shut down state. Suddenly the Power loss is
gone. the UPS is now re-charging the Batteries which are now moving back to
100% but the RaQ3 is still shut down what tell the RaQ3 from the UPS to
reboot ?
LCD says Power Off. at that point.
